AFCON Showdown: Bafana Target Knockout Spot Against Zimbabwe

Everything to know about the decisive Group D finale, including
permutations, context, and confirmed lineups.

Bafana Bafana will look to secure their place in the Africa Cup of Nations
knockout stages when they face Zimbabwe this evening in a crucial Group D
finale.

The match comes after South Africa missed an early qualification chance,
falling 1-0 to Egypt on Friday courtesy of a Mohamed Salah penalty. Hugo
Broos’ side now sits second in the group, with their fate firmly in their
own hands: a win or a draw against Zimbabwe will see them advance to the
Round of 16.

Zimbabwe, meanwhile, kept their own hopes alive with a 1-1 draw against
Angola. To progress, The Warriors must secure a victory, a feat they have
yet to achieve in their AFCON history. The two sides last met in a 2026 FIFA
World Cup qualifier a few months ago, playing to a goalless draw.

Match Details:

  • Teams: Zimbabwe vs South Africa
  • Competition: 2025 Africa Cup of Nations
  • Date: 29 December 2025
  • Venue: Stade Prince Moulay Hassan

Confirmed Lineups:

  • Zimbabwe: Arubi, Garananga, Takwara, Galloway, Lunga, Nkamba, Fabisch,
    Msendami, Antonio, Dube, Maswanhise.
  • South Africa: Williams, Mudau, Ngezana, Mbokazi, Modiba, Mokoena,
    Moremi, Appollis, Mbule, Foster.
  • South Africa Subs: Chaine, Goss, Ndamane, Mbatha, Mofokeng, Nkota,
    Mokwana, Aubaas, Kabini, Sibisi, Makgopa, Campbell, Matuludi.
